**Capacity note — Vellastra dispatch simulator.** For the eng sync: simulating the 40-car Marrowgate tower at 10x speed saturates one worker at roughly 9k rider events/sec, so we'll shard by bank rather than by floor. Memory stays flat if the event ring is sized correctly. The knobs we propose locking in are these.

tuning table, hahof-tafop:
RATE_LIMITS = {
    "ulaix": 10,
    "wenath": 1,
}

Night shift note: the quiet room on the top floor of Ostlere House remains available to visitors after hours, but only with an escort. Check that any visitor using it has signed the after-hours register at the desk, and do a walk-past at least once per shift — the motion sensor in there is unreliable and has triggered false alarms twice this month. The room locks automatically at midnight; if a visitor is still inside after that, reopen it with the code below.

staff pass of tajog-bahap = bdg-GTUUI-82661

**03:47** — Spoolwright printer-spooler service began rejecting jobs after the Fernbrook canary rollout. Queue depth hit 12k. Marisol rolled back to the prior image at 03:58; recovery confirmed by 04:05. Root cause: malformed retry header in the new serializer. Rollback artifact verified against the registry. The exact build token for the rolled-back image is recorded below.

build token for fajop-kageg: htk14_a2d40227103e0f

Context: Ardenfell line margins slipped three points over two quarters. Drivers: input steel costs, aggressive discounting at the Westmoor branch, and a stale price book. Proposal: uplift list prices four percent, tighten discount authority to regional level, sunset the two lowest-margin SKUs. Risk: volume loss at Halverton accounts, estimated under two percent. Decision requested at Thursday's review. Modelling assumptions are in the appendix pack. The commercial reasoning leadership wants kept close is noted directly below.

board note of tajop-yajof: The finance team signed off on a budget of $77.6 million for Project Pramir.